For the starter items, obviously you buy the lowest tier of them to use the 1500 at the beginning of the game. Typically, Mercury is pretty squishy especially in the beginning. Sprint will combine with his general passive which basically makes him stronger as he gets faster. It is important to keep you distance and play smart. You could also run around and gank for early kills but I wouldn't recommend it unless your first strike is charged up good and you got your actives ready to go for a quick attack and hasty retreat.
Buy all of the other items in that order pretty much.
As for his ability use, what I like to do is lurk on a lane, find a poor unfortunate soul, Sonic Boom him into oblivion, get him with the Special Delivery, and use that Maximum Velocity to beat them down! If they managed to take it and are running off, use the Made you look ability, remember to use those actives, and chase 'em down.

Smite is an online battleground between mythical gods. Players choose from a selection of gods, join session-based arena combat and use custom powers and team tactics against other players and minions. Smite is inspired by Defense of the Ancients (DotA) but instead of being above the action, the third-person camera brings you right into the combat. And, instead of clicking a map, you use WASD to move, dodge, and fight your way through the detailed graphics of SMITE's battlegrounds.
